I waited about 6 months the first time - I have automated 2 libraries so
=
far
and stuck to my policy. At first I was nervous to toss everything. I =
held on
to catalog cards and shelf list cards - the tossed everything. The =
second
time I threw everything away the day the plug was put in the wall.

I have been warned by many that it is better to keep a hard copy- just =
in
case of power failure, etc. That defeats the whole purpose of =
automation, I
believe. I have never in 10 years now had a reason to wish I had a paper
trail.
